Check Digit Verification of cas no

The CAS Registry Mumber 77096-82-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 7,7,0,9 and 6 respectively; the second part has 2 digits, 8 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 77096-82:
(7*7)+(6*7)+(5*0)+(4*9)+(3*6)+(2*8)+(1*2)=163
163 % 10 = 3
So 77096-82-3 is a valid CAS Registry Number.

LABDANES FROM CRYPTOMERIA JAPONICA

Su, Wen-Chiung,Fang, Jim-Min,Cheng, Yu-Shia

, p. 1109 - 1114 (2007/10/02)

Twenty-seven labdanes were isolated from the leaves of Cryptomeria japonica.The new compounds include 15-(2-oxopropylidene)labd-8(17)-en-19-oic acid, 15-oxolabda-8(17),13(E)-dien-19-oic acid, 7β-acetoxy-15-hydroxylabda-8(17),13E-dien-19-oic acid methyl ester, 14-hydroxy-15-norlabd-8(17)-en-19-oic acid methyl ester, 15-hydroxylabda-8(17),13Z-dien-19-oic acid methyl ester, 15,16-epoxylabda-13(16),14-dien-8α,19-diol, 8α-hydroxylabda-13(16),14-dien-19-yl p-methoxycinnamate, an ester formed by 15-acetylisocupressic acid and cryptomeridiol and an ether formed by isocupressic acid and cryptomeridiol. - Key words: Cryptomeria japonica; Taxodiaceae; leaves; diterpenes; labdane-type.
